正文
c语言怎么运行第二个程序,c语言中如何进行下一个程序
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
如何在c语言中打开另一个程序?
1、回到Home屏幕,启动Safari(在iPhone仿真器上,在菜单上选择Hardware-Home命令就可以回到Home屏幕)。
2、使用库函数 system(), 它的功能正是所要的。注意, 系统返回的值最多是命令的退出状态值 (但这并不是一定的), 通常和命令的输出无关。还要注意,system() 只接受一个单独的字符串参数来表述调用程序。
3、用system()吧,里面字符串和命令行界面输入一样。
4、如果另外的一个文件是头文件h.那么就用#include 那个文件.h如果是cpp文件,可以组建工程。
5、你要知道system的返回值,并非HEXE的返回值。在DOS下,system()只是做一个调用其他程序的工作,只要调用成功就返回0,不成功就返回-1。它不能得到被调用的程序的执行结果。
6、看你的执行顺序应该是分别执行两个 .c 文件。就是两个独立的进程。每个进程有相互独立的虚拟地址空间。你所得到的40059c是另一个进程的函数地址。 在exploit中的40059这个地址是非法使用的。
请问在c语言中如何在程序中运行其他程序?
用system()吧,里面字符串和命令行界面输入一样。
引用头文件前需要加上 extern “C”,如果引用多个,那么就如下所示 extern “C”{ include “ s.h”include “t.h”include “g.h”include “j.h”};然后在调用这些函数之前,需要将函数也全部声明一遍。
还要注意,system() 只接受一个单独的字符串参数来表述调用程序。如果要建立复杂的命令行, 可以使用 sprintf()。根据使用的系统, 也许还可以使用系统函数, 例如exec 或 spawn (或execl,execv, spawnl, spawnv 等)。
c语言运行方式如下:上机输入和编译源程序。通过键盘向计算机输入程序,最后将此源程序以文件形式存放在文件夹内,文件用.c作为后缀,生成源程序文件。
在C语言中,不像VB有明确的函数(Function)与过程(Sub)的界限。
c语言写完一个程序后第二个在哪写
1、关掉所有文件,然后再重复之前的步骤,新建文件(或者工程),重新写即可。
2、C语言程序开发的四个步骤是什么 1 写代码。2 编译。3 链接。4 运行。C语言设计的三个步骤:分析问题 画出问题的基本轮廓 实现该程序 计算机语言包括机器语言、汇编语言、高级语言。
3、一般高级语言例如c语言需要如下步骤才能执行预处理阶段第一个阶段是预处理阶段,在正式的编译阶段之前进行。预处理阶段将根据已放置在文件中的预处理指令来修改源文件的内容。
4、当一个程序 结束后 是无法启动其它的 就像是死人 没法做事一样。如果要实现效果 可以在退出前 启动 比如 用system启动, 当第二个结束后 第一个再退出 或者用execl启动,这样第二个启动同时,第一个就自杀了。
c语言如何运行
编辑:编写代码,制作C语言的源文件。编译:是由编译程序将C语言源文件转换成二进制中间文件,对文件内部的语法语义做处理,如果编译出错,无法进行后续动作。
创建一个文件名为main.c,然后用任意一个款你熟悉的文本编辑软件,比如说记事本,在里面输入下面的代码,记住,要用文本文件编辑软件,不能用word的。然后用gcc编译程序:gcc ./main.c。
一个C语言的执行是从本程序的main函数开始,到main函数结束,但需要注意的是,也是有特殊情况的,若是代码中出现了exit函数,则直接结束程序。c程序介绍 c程序C语言是世界上最流行、使用最广泛的面向过程的高级程序设计语言。
运行C语言程序的编辑(把程序代码输入,交给计算机)。编译(成目标程序文件.obj)。是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的。
c语言怎么运行第二个程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语言中如何进行下一个程序、c语言怎么运行第二个程序的信息别忘了在本站进行查找喔。